Section 92A (1)(c) of the Constitution Act, 1867 of Canada grants exclusive powers to the provinces to enact laws related to the “development, conservation and management of sites and facilities in the province for the generation and production of electrical energy”.
Quebec Renewable Energy Framework
Québec has long been a Canadian leader in renewable energy generation. With around 94% of its power coming from hydroelectric sources, Québec boasts one of the cleanest electricity grids in North America. This hydroelectric infrastructure provides a solid foundation for further investments in other forms of renewable energy, such as wind, solar, and biomass.
The province’s commitment to transitioning away from fossil fuels is embedded within its policies, aimed at not only reducing greenhouse gas emissions but also fostering economic growth and energy independence. At the heart of Québec’s renewable energy strategy is Hydro-Québec, the provincial utility that generates and distributes the majority of the province’s electricity. Their extensive generating fleet is made up of 63 hydropower stations and 28 reservoirs. These reservoirs allow for the connected facilities to ramp up electricity generation to match peak hours of demand and to store the water during low periods of use. In recent years, the government of Québec has encouraged the development of wind energy. The province is home to numerous wind farms, which contribute significantly to the overall energy mix, such as the Seigneurie de Beaupré Wind Farms. This diversification not only helps to enhance grid stability but also creates jobs in rural areas where many of these projects are located. The government has established targets for expanding wind energy capacity, reflecting its commitment to achieving a more balanced and sustainable energy portfolio.
Solar energy is also gaining traction in Québec, with initiatives aimed at increasing both residential and commercial solar installations. The province has introduced various incentive programs to encourage citizens and businesses to adopt solar technologies. These programs aim to reduce barriers to entry, making solar energy more accessible to a wider audience. As technological advancements continue to lower costs, the potential for solar energy to contribute to Québec’s energy needs is increasingly recognized.
In addition to wind and solar, biomass energy is emerging as a viable alternative in Québec’s renewable landscape. By utilizing organic waste and residues from agriculture and forestry, biomass offers a way to produce energy while simultaneously addressing waste management challenges. This aligns with Québec’s broader goals of circular economy principles, which emphasize resource efficiency and waste reduction.
Energy Procurements
In order to achieve the province’s goal of diversifying its energy grid and increasing long-term energy supplies, the Québec Government announced on March 26, 2024, that it will set aside a block of 300 MW for an upcoming solar energy procurement by Hydro-Québec. Under the proposed regulation, Hydro-Québec would issue RFPs totalling 300 MW. The first could be launched before the end of 2024. Currently, there are no large-scale solar projects developed in the province. While Hydro-Québec does operate two experimental photovoltaic plants, they only generate a combined 9.5 MW. This RFP is expected to favour projects located in urban areas that could make use of existing infrastructure, such as large rooftops, parking lots, and urban brownfields, thus minimizing environmental impacts.
This call for power could represent the beginning of the development for a solar industry in Québec. However, there are people opposed to the exploration of photovoltaic generated power. Pierre-Olivier Pineau, holder of the Chair in Energy Sector Management at HEC Montréal, is less enthusiastic about the potential of developing solar energy in the province as he believes the source is “poorly adapted to the Québec context.” Pineau points out that no solar projects have been selected in the past and he sees this as a demonstration of how energy generation from solar resources is not competitive.
On the other side of the debate is Frédéric Côté, general director of the Gaspé research organization Nergica. He believes this will promote the development of knowledge in the solar sector and that the call for power will highlight the attributes of solar energy. The Canadian Renewable Energy Association has also welcomed the Québec government’s intention to move forward with a multi-phase solar acquisition. Encouraging the “predictability that this proposed regulation would provide,” and also pointing out that Québec would benefit from incorporating more solar energy into its electricity grid.
Hydro-Québec announced in May 2024 that it will be developing and operating wind farms, which until now was solely a practice of the private sector. It is unclear why Hydro-Québec abandoned its past practice of engaging independent power producers (IPPs) to develop and operate wind farms. This unfortunate and troubling development will undoubtedly be discussed further in the future. The work that Hydro-Québec undertakes will be done in close collaboration with First Nations and municipalities, who Hydro-Québec has promised will also become equity owners in these projects. Hydro-Québec’s goal is to add 10,000 MW of capacity through wind energy. To achieve this, its wind farms will have to be of an unprecedented size and scale for Canada with each site needing several hundred wind turbines. The Seigneurie de Beaupré wind farm, which is currently one of the largest wind farms in Canada, has 164 turbines for an installed capacity of 364 MW. Social acceptability is crucial for these types of projects or, as we discussed in the Saskatchewan article with the RMs pushing back on Enbridge’s proposed wind farm, the local community may become upset. Therefore, Hydro-Québec is focusing on vast, open spaces in the north of the province where such development would have minimal impact on communities.
Indigenous Financial Assistance
The Indigenous Initiatives Fund IV (IIF IV) is a financial assistance program for Indigenous communities in Québec and it covers a five-year period (2022‑2023 to 2026-2027). It has seven components, administered by the Secrétariat aux affaires autochtones:
- Economic Development
- Community Infrastructure
- Loan Guarantees
- Community Action
- Social Development
- Support for Consultation
- Assistance for Indigenous People in Urban Environments
IIF IV will provide financial support for promising projects that have demonstrated potential for significant and positive benefits to Indigenous communities. Funding from IIF IV will complement other sources of government assistance. To be eligible, each application must meet the criteria of the requisite component for which it is submitted. The program specifically targets Indigenous communities, Indigenous businesses, female Indigenous entrepreneurs, Indigenous business leaders aged 35 and under, Indigenous social economy enterprises, organizations with a mandate to represent Indigenous nations and communities, Indigenous community action organizations, and non-profit organizations.
